All Definitions for Bars

Below are all the dictionary definitions of bars:

1Any event in gymnastics using the bars.
2A high-pressure high-temperature apparatus usually used for growing or processing minerals, especially diamond.
3An apparatus on which certain gymnastics are performed. [A set of apparatus consisting of two horizontal bars at a small distance apart, upon which acts of swinging and holding and jumping and dips are performed.]
4Ellipsis of parallel bars. [A set of apparatus consisting of two horizontal bars at a small distance apart, upon which acts of swinging and holding and jumping and dips are performed.]
5Ellipsis of uneven bars. [A set of exercise apparatus consisting of two horizontal bars at a small distance apart and set at different heights.]
